School Goes Viral Where Every Person Learned A New Language

Something remarkable is unfolding at a small elementary school in New Hampshire, and it started with one seven-year-old boy who simply wanted someone to talk to. Ben O’Reilly is deaf and has additional special needs, and as the only deaf student in his entire school district, his early days at Campton Elementary were marked by a quiet kind of isolation that his aide described as genuinely heartbreaking to witness day after day. Outside of the two of them, there was almost no one in the building Ben could communicate with at all, and it showed in the way he moved through each school day, always at the edges of things rather than inside them. Then a handful of his classmates made a decision that would eventually change the whole school.

A small group of kids began learning basic sign language entirely on their own, saying it was simply fun to finally be able to play and talk with Ben the same way they did with everyone else in the room. Word spread to the rest of the class almost immediately, then moved to teachers across multiple grade levels, and eventually worked its way through the entire building until signing became a natural part of how the school operated even in rooms Ben never entered. His two adoptive mothers say they have been completely overwhelmed by the love and sustained effort the school community has shown their son, and the story has now reached people far beyond their small New Hampshire town. His aide says the most powerful thing she gets to witness every single day is watching a boy who once sat at the edges of everything quietly discover, through hundreds of small signed conversations, that he belongs exactly where he is.
